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for Letcher County KY in 2014

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Home Purchase 271 $17,499,000 $64,000 $312,000 $44,000 $192,000
Home Improvement 123 $3,004,000 $24,000 $362,000 $50,000 $319,000
Refinancing 106 $8,710,000 $82,000 $246,000 $68,000 $1,250,000

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
White 459 $25,994,000 $56,000 $362,000 $53,000 $1,250,000
Not Provided 22 $1,585,000 $72,000 $173,000 $47,000 $139,000
Not applicable 13 $1,125,000 $86,000 $158,000 $0 $0
Hispanic 3 $265,000 $88,000 $100,000 $47,000 $95,000
Black or African American 2 $174,000 $87,000 $99,000 $56,000 $90,000
American Indian or Alaskan Native 1 $70,000 $70,000 $70,000 $19,000 $19,000
Asian 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Native Hawaiian or Other Pacific Islander 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 452 $24,682,000 $54,000 $362,000 $53,000 $1,250,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 29 $2,733,000 $94,000 $204,000 $47,000 $114,000
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 11 $934,000 $84,000 $158,000 $10,000 $41,000
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 8 $864,000 $108,000 $165,000 $31,000 $79,000

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 208 $11,025,000 $53,000 $362,000 $61,000 $1,250,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 176 $10,269,000 $58,000 $312,000 $41,000 $192,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 81 $5,269,000 $65,000 $184,000 $52,000 $180,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 17 $1,143,000 $67,000 $137,000 $62,000 $130,000
Loan Purchased By The Institution 16 $1,376,000 $86,000 $158,000 $10,000 $56,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 2 $131,000 $65,000 $103,000 $33,000 $34,000
Preapproval Approved but not Accepted 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Preapproval Denied by Financial Institution 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Credit History 30 $1,311,000 $43,000 $200,000 $47,000 $181,000
Debt-To-Income Ratio 27 $1,729,000 $64,000 $204,000 $40,000 $154,000
Collateral 10 $682,000 $68,000 $165,000 $31,000 $52,000
Credit Application Incomplete 10 $593,000 $59,000 $199,000 $68,000 $186,000
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 5 $325,000 $65,000 $108,000 $47,000 $80,000
Other 3 $204,000 $68,000 $99,000 $79,000 $93,000
Unverifiable Information 1 $41,000 $41,000 $41,000 $70,000 $70,000
Mortgage Insurance Denied 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Employment History 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
